About National Rural Electric Cooperative Association

The National Rural Electric Cooperative Association (NRECA) is a national service organization that represents the interests of more than 900 electric cooperatives and their 42 million members across the United States. The organization provides a range of services to its members, including advocacy, education, training, and technical assistance. NRECA also works to promote the development of rural communities and the economic growth of rural America. The organization was founded in 1942 and is headquartered in Arlington, Virginia.
